Output 526b54e3072106d686945dc39acb44c19e233c1563c2278156582062146dc4d3:3

value
176883
script pubkey
OP_0 OP_PUSHBYTES_20 c3da4c15b8b28e74fe3cbba1aa351084d6ca8827
address
bc1qc0dyc9dck288fl3uhws65dgssntv4zp8spxmsd
transaction
526b54e3072106d686945dc39acb44c19e233c1563c2278156582062146dc4d3
spent
true